About Us - Baseball

The Sacred Heart Club Baseball team is a member of the NCBA (National Club Baseball Association) and currently competes in the leagues Division 1 North Atlantic Conference.  

The Pioneers play both a fall and spring season where they compete against different universities around the Northeast and Metropolitan area. Conference opponents include: Boston College, New Hampshire, Northeastern, UMass, and UConn. 

The Pioneers practice and play all home games at Veterans Field at Veterans Memorial Park in Bridgeport, CT. Veterans Field is home to both the Pioneers Division 1 and Club Baseball teams. The facility features enclosed dugouts, an open back stop, both home and away bullpens and a 4 tunnel batting cage. 

The team practices three times a week during the weekdays and compete in games on the weekends with doubleheaders on Saturday and a 9-inning game on Sunday. Typically the team plays roughly anywhere between 20-30 games throughout the fall and spring seasons with an opportunity for postseason play depending on performance.
